Pendulum Impact Testing Machine for Metals, Charpy Impact Test
The pendulum impact testing machine is engineered for evaluating the impact resistance of metallic materials under dynamic loading conditions.
ISO 148, EN10045, ASTM E23, GB/T 229, GB/T 12778, GOST 9454
Charpy impact test
Electromagnetic brake for maximum safety
A high-responsiveness electromagnetic brake halts the pendulum immediately during power interruptions or emergency situations, greatly enhancing operational safety during testing.
Adjustable impact angle
The impact arm can be set anywhere between 30° and 150°, offering broad flexibility to meet diverse test standards and research requirements.
The separate, fully enclosed aluminum safety shield
Easy to remove for maintenance, while the glass viewing window provides clear visibility of the test process. A lower metal mesh layer prevents fractured specimen fragments from ejecting, ensuring the highest level of operator protection.
Fast Specimen Alignment
A pneumatic centering mechanism enables rapid and precise specimen positioning, which is especially valuable in low-temperature applications where minimizing heat loss is crucial.
A safety pin can lock the pendulum securely during maintenance, providing a high level of protection and ensuring safe servicing operations.
Software control operation (optional)
With the optional PC-based control package, the operator only needs to load the specimen, while all remaining functions are handled through software commands automatically.
Instrumented impact package (optional)
Supports real-time force and velocity acquisition, automatically generating full impact curves for advanced analysis.
Fully automated operation (optional)
Combining the automated specimen-feeding system with the software suite allows the impact testing machine to operate in fully automated workflow.
Low-temperature system (optional)
Conditioning down to -180°C supports Charpy testing of materials requiring low-temperature toughness evaluation.
| Model | TSP752D2 | ||
| Maximum energy | 750J | ||
| Optional pendulum | 300J, 450J, 600J, 750J | ||
| Angle of striking | 30°~150° ±1° adjustable | ||
| Angle measurement resolution | 0.025° | ||
| Distance from the axis of support to the center of percussion | 750mm | ||
| Velocity of striking | 5.24m/s | ||
| Absorbed energy under free swing | ≤0.4% | ||
| Support | Support span | 40mm | |
| Radius of curvature of supports | 1mm | ||
| Angle of taper of supports | 11°±1° | ||
| Striking tup | Radius of striking edge | 2mm | |
| Angle of striking tip | 30° | ||
| Thickness of striker | 16mm | ||
| Specimen dimension | 55x10x10mm 55x10x7.5mm 55x10x5mm | ||
| Weight | 1400kg | ||
| Dimension(A x B x C) Including protection shield | 2150x2150x860 | ||
| Power requirements | 1kW (AC 380V±10%, 50Hz, 3-phase, 5-line) | ||
| Pendulum moment | 300J | 160.7695 Nm | |
| 450J | 241.1543 Nm | ||
| 600J | 321.5392 Nm | ||
| 750J | 401.9240 Nm | ||
